In this role, you'll work within the Legal, Privacy & Compliance team, and closely partner Product and Engineering teams and other key stakeholders to manage Flatiron’s Regulatory Program.

Responsibilities

Defines and implements Flatiron’s regulatory program strategy;

  • Possesses deep knowledge of regulatory requirements applicable to the business, and partners with Legal to translate regulatory requirements to applicable software functionality or business processes for teams
  • Provides recommendations to business and tech leaders to implement new/revised regulatory requirements
  • Creates and drives action plans to ensure regulatory requirements are implemented properly and timely
  • Participates in relevant regulatory communities/industries; gathers regulatory policy intelligence and analyzes changes in the regulatory environment to inform decision making

Ensures Flatiron’s adherence to all regulatory obligations

  • Monitors the overall compliance of Flatiron’s regulated products and services
  • Manages regulatory incidents or corrective action plans that may impact regulatory compliance, as needed.
  • Maintains good standing with federal regulatory certification programs, including the ONC certification program for Health IT developers
